How to book the cheapest flight to Denver?
With Orbitz, you’ll find some of the most competitive flight deals around from a big range of airlines. But if you’d like to boost your prospects of nabbing cheap flights to Denver, here are a few pointers we think will help:

  • Consider departing from or arriving at alternative airports to save on your airfare. Enter your preferred departure and arrival points in the form fields, then select the ‘Nearby airports’ function below. It will list your options, if any.
  • Similarly, click on the ‘Show flexible dates’ option to bring up the airfares on days either side of your chosen departure. It’s possible to find cheaper flight deals if you’re flexible with your plans.
  • Select ‘Show options’ to narrow down your search results. You can pick your preferred seating class and airline here. Under ‘Sort & Filter’ to the left, you can even specify whether you’d like to fly in the morning, afternoon or evening.
  • Book your fare as soon as you’ve sorted your travel dates. While it does happen occasionally, airline tickets rarely get cheaper as your date of departure gets closer.
  • Consider bundling your flights, hotels and car rental into a package deal to save money.
  • Don’t travel during peak seasons if possible. By avoiding school vacations and summer, you can save big on your airfare.

How do I get cheap first-class/business deals to Denver?
There are ways of booking business or first-class fares to Denver that won’t burn through your savings. Pick up a seat at the front of the plane for less with these handy tips:

  • Flexibility is important. By being open to a few travel dates, you’ll have better odds of finding a deal on your airfares.
  • Look for a low-cost airline that offers business-class seats. They often come with more space and a glass of Champagne — but at a more affordable price.
  • Make a bid for an upgrade. Some airlines hold online auctions that let you put down a price for a seat at the front of the plane. You may also be able to upgrade with points earned through a loyalty scheme.
